Origins and Design Philosophy
Early Career and Artistic Roots
Before founding his namesake house, Miyake studied in Tokyo and Paris, absorbing both traditional Japanese aesthetics and European tailoring. These early experiences shaped his interest in how clothes move with the body rather than constraining it.
Pleats and Practical Beauty
The introduction of the iconic pleated garments marked a turning point, using heat set polyester to create wrinkle resistant forms that refuse to compromise on comfort. This work expressed his idea of practical beauty, where technology serves a softer, more human experience.

Key Collections and Creative Turning Points
1970s Breakthrough and Ready to Wear
Early Paris presentations established Miyake as a serious design force, with sharp tailoring balanced by unexpected draping. The collections were received for their clarity, rigor, and sensitivity to the wearer’s daily rhythm.
1990s and the A-POC Concept
The A-POC concept treated cloth as a continuous surface, imagining garments produced from a single piece through innovative weaving and cutting. This visionary approach anticipated later interest in sustainable manufacturing and seamless construction.

What makes Issey Miyake’s pleats so technically significant?
His pleats use heat set synthetic fibers that remember their shape, delivering wrinkle resistance, light weight, and flexibility. The repeatable process turns pleats into a form of programmable texture, which remains a benchmark in technical clothing.
How did the A-POC concept influence contemporary fashion production?
A-POC demonstrated how a single fabric sheet could become a wearable form with minimal cutting, inspiring zero waste pattern making and seamless knitting experiments across the industry today.
